FH05 BXC is a 2005 Skoda Superb in Beige with a 1,896c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2005 Skoda Superb models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.2% with a typical mileage of 105,075 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Skoda Superb f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 7,743 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FH05 BXC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Skoda Superb typ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 21 years old, this Skoda Superb is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
